Annaz - Vocabulary study is also added in the HOD core guides beginning with BHFHG. It is done within the context of history, and that along with the DITHOR vocab. study, has really expanded my ds's vocabulary. Now, that we did it in PHFHG again, I've seen how adept my ds has become at using contextual clues to guess the meaning of an unknown word, uses a dictionary to check if his guess was correct, copies the appropriate meaning of the word, and then uses the word accurately in a sentence of his own, drawing a picture to visually represent the meaning as well. I thought you'd enjoy knowing that is coming as well, since it is such a successful thorough way to learn vocabulary right within the living books being used in history. I believe the vocab. study will switch to being in Science in CTC, but I'm not sure. Anyway, the way vocabulary is taught between DITHOR and HOD's core guides makes for a nice mix.
